“Today the child, swamped by information overload, desperately needs to be taught the means of pattern-recognition for the sake of psychic survival. Pattern-recognition is the role of the researcher and the explorer. Today's young children could recover high motivation in the learning process only if permitted to tackle their environment on a discovery basis.
From Cliché to Archetype with Wilfred Watson, 1970, p 201
